Global music artist Kanye West, also known as Ye, has confirmed a live performance in South Africa later this year. The concert is scheduled for 13 December 2025 at Ellis Park Stadium in Johannesburg and is being promoted as his only appearance on the African continent for the year.
Ye revealed the news on his official Twitter account. The announcement came with a poster that shared all the concert details. Fans from South Africa and other countries noticed the post, and it sparked excitement. In just a few hours, it generated thousands of interactions, with social media users sharing their anticipation and inquiries about ticket access.

Ticketpro.co.za will handle ticket sales based on the latest announcement. Fans need to sign up on the site in advance to get access when tickets go on sale. Monyake Group and Ellis Park Stadium are working together to plan the event and will soon provide more details about ticket pricing and availability.
Ye’s upcoming show stands out as an important occasion for his South African fans. It's been several years since he held a large live concert in the country. Many in the events industry predict huge interest since the show is exclusive, and fans across Africa get the chance to see him perform live.
